Not an apology thread, but I will admit that I think a lot of the Bianco hate is driven by things that happened almost 20 years ago. Coaches learn and evolve so I’m not sure it’s still fair to hold 2009 against him in 2026.
Since 2014:
Missed tournament 2017, 2023, 2024
Lost in a road regional 2015
Lost as a regional host 2016, 2018, 2025 (these hurt the most)
Lost in game 3 of supers on the road: 2019, 2021
Made it to Omaha: 2014, 2022, 2026
Is there anyone who has been more consistent AND has a natty in that time frame? Maybe LSU and/or UF but that’s probably it. Even vandy has had slumps. Yes, we should arguably have 2-3 more Supers and 1-2 more Omaha trips but he really has met any reasonable standard over the last 13 years.
